Biotechnology Market Outlook: Trends, Growth, and Forecast to 2034
The global biotechnology market is witnessing unprecedented momentum, driven by strong government initiatives and policy reforms across key regions. As nations increasingly recognize the sector’s potential to revolutionize healthcare, agriculture, and industrial processes, strategic investments and legislative support are accelerating growth.
In India, Union Minister Dr. Jitendra Singh emphasized the country’s growing leadership in the global biotech space during an exclusive interview with Doordarshan News. He noted that 2025 will mark a pivotal year, with India poised to take a central role in the biotechnology revolution. The recently launched BIO-E3 policy (introduced under the Modi Government 3.0) is expected to provide a robust framework for innovation, ecosystem development, and global integration in biotechnology.
In the United States, Congress has allocated $7.5 million to the Agricultural Biotechnology Education and Outreach Initiative. This funding mandates the U.S. Food and Drug Administration (FDA), in collaboration with the USDA and EPA, to educate the public about agricultural biotechnology and its applications in food and animal feed. The initiative underlines the U.S. government’s commitment to public awareness and scientific transparency in biotech advancements.

Market Challenges
Stricter Regulatory Compliances pose a considerable challenge for biotechnology companies operating across international markets. Despite ongoing efforts toward global regulatory harmonization, substantial differences still exist in approval criteria, compliance requirements, and review timelines among major regions such as the European Union, United States, China, and Japan. These variations can significantly disrupt product development strategies, as companies must navigate a complex matrix of regulations. In many cases, this means designing and executing clinical trials that simultaneously satisfy the differing demands of multiple regulatory authorities. The resulting administrative burden not only slows down innovation but also increases the cost and complexity of bringing biotech products to market on a global scale.
